Here is an English-French vocabulary list focused on clothing and fashion. Each term is followed by its French translation and pronunciation: Hat: chapeau (sha-poh) Cap: casquette (ka-skett) Beanie: bonnet (boh-nay) Beret: béret (bay-ray) Headband: bandeau (ban-doh) Sunglasses: lunettes de soleil (loo-net duh so-lay) Glasses: lunettes (loo-net)

From the juxtaposed simplicity …Forget about pieces with logos, flashy jewelry, and outlandish colors. Keep your wardrobe simple, neutral-colored, and, more importantly, avoid wearing try-hard clothes. French people don’t care about blatant displays of wealth – and you should avoid them if you’re trying to go for a Parisian-style outfit.

May 8, 2020 · Even the word “style” is French! France is where fashion began as both an industry and an art form, with royals like Marie Antoinette commissioning elaborate dresses, wigs, and accessories in order to stand out from the crowd. Here, Salomé styled hers with a leather bomber jacket similar to Rihanna's. This is a wardrobe essential that you certainly don't have to …Camel or Beige Winter Coat. For more casual daytime looks, Parisians often wear a beige or camel winter coat. This helps them brighten up their looks when the grisaille (endless gray clouds) sets in for the winter months.
